Transaction

baf7bb1e3dc265fb42198d219b454f0a3f0203d9e677564dce97f1ef91acbe92

Summary

In Block831671
TimeSun, 18 Aug 2024 09:16:00 UTC
Total Input878.14269666 Nebula
Total Output899.14269666 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
64172 Confirmations899.14269666 Nebula
Raw Transaction